II.1.4) Short description
This project aims to establish a dedicated Women’s Resource Centre with a culturally sensitive approach towards meeting the needs of Bangladeshi women, who have been identified as one of the most marginalised members of the community. The London Borough of Tower Hamlets has identified a site in Whitechapel which will be converted into a Women’s Resource Centre (with focus on Bangladeshi women), by undertaking internal refurbishment works. This will include strip-out works, light-touch fit-out works, mechanical and electrical works and minor external works.

II.2.4) Description of the procurement
This is a new procurement project looking to convert an identified site in Whitechapel by undertaking internal refurbishment works including:
1. Strip-Out Works
Demolition & Removal:
o Removal of selected existing internal finishes, including walls, ceilings, flooring, and any obsolete fixtures or fittings as per demolition drawings.
o Removal of existing M&E installations (where applicable) including lighting, power outlets, HVAC components, and plumbing.
o Safe removal and disposal of waste materials in accordance with environmental and regulatory guidelines.
2. Light-Touch Fit-Out Works
Flooring:
o Supply and installation of new floor finishes (carpet, vinyl, or tile) as per client specifications.
Wall Finishes:
o Application of paint or other finishes to existing or newly constructed surfaces.
Partitions:
o Installation of new internal partitions to create rooms or reconfigure the layout as required.
o Ensure proper integration with existing structural elements and M&E systems.
Suspended Ceilings:
o Supply and installation of new suspended ceiling system (tiles, grid, or equivalent), ensuring compliance with acoustic and aesthetic requirements as per agreed drawings.
3. Mechanical and Electrical (M&E) Works
Mechanical Systems:
o Upgrades or modifications to heating and ventilation (HVAC) systems to ensure compliance with current standards.
Electrical Works:
o Installation or upgrading of lighting, power outlets, and data cabling as per layout drawings.
o Install new fire alarm systems, and security systems as required.
Plumbing:
o Minor plumbing works to install or upgrade taps, sinks, or toilets in line with the fit-out requirements.
o Ensure water systems are tested and meet health and safety regulations.
4. Minor External Works
Nursery playground:
o Install appropriate safety surfacing, such as rubber matting, artificial grass, or loose-fill rubber, to meet child safety standards.
o Supply and install secure boundary fencing around the nursery playground and any other designated areas, ensuring compliance with safety and security requirements.
Parking Space Markings:
o Mark parking bays in accordance with the required dimensions and layout for the site, using high-quality, durable road paint or thermoplastic markings.
